Documentation Philosophy
- •User-centered: Write for your audience, not yourself
- •Task-oriented: Help users accomplish goals
- •Maintainable: Documentation should evolve with code
- •Accessible: Clear language, good structure
Writing Principles
Be Clear
- •Use simple, direct language
- •Avoid jargon or explain it
- •One idea per sentence
- •Active voice preferred
Be Concise
- •Remove unnecessary words
- •Get to the point
- •Use lists and tables
- •Respect reader's time
Be Correct
- •Test all examples
- •Keep information current
- •Verify accuracy
- •Review regularly
Be Complete
- •Cover edge cases
- •Include prerequisites
- •Provide context
- •Link to related resources

Style Guidelines
Headings
- •Use sentence case
- •Keep short and descriptive
- •Follow logical hierarchy
Code Examples
- •Always test code
- •Include language identifier
- •Show output when helpful
- •Use realistic examples
Lists
- •Use bullets for unordered items
- •Use numbers for sequences
- •Keep items parallel
- •Limit nesting to 2 levels
Tables
- •Use for structured comparisons
- •Keep columns minimal
- •Align appropriately
Links
- •Use descriptive text (not "click here")
- •Prefer relative links
- •Check links regularly
Tone and Voice
Do
- •"You can configure the timeout..."
- •"Enter your API key."
- •"This returns the user object."
Don't
- •"The user should configure..."
- •"One must enter..."
- •"It is recommended that..."

Common Improvements
Before
"In order to utilize the functionality of the authentication system, it is necessary that you first..."
After
"To use authentication, first..."
Before
"Click here to learn more."
After
"See the Authentication Guide for details."
